FAQ: Why did template rendering slow down in Quillbarrow 4.2? The new sandboxed renderer recompiles templates on every cache miss, which inflates p95 latency until the cache warms. Precompiling during the release bake step avoids this. To unlock the precompile tooling vault for the release branch, use the recovery passphrase below.

vault phrase of kajog-hawep = frador-istys

**Spare Hardware Room — Onboarding**

New starters at Quellix collect replacement kit from Room 2B, east corridor, third floor of the Harwick Building. Stock includes laptops, docks, cables, and headsets. Take what you need, log it on the clipboard by the shelf, no exceptions. Faulty gear goes in the grey bin, labelled. The room locks automatically; do not prop the door. Restocking happens Tuesdays. Questions go to the IT desk on floor two. Use the following door-pass code to enter the room.

door code, tawef-bahof: bdg-LMFWZ-8

## Building Access — Spares Room (Hullbrook Annex)

Contractors: the spare hardware room is down the east corridor on the ground floor, third door on the left. Sign in at the front desk first and grab a visitor lanyard. Anything you take out, jot it in the blue logbook — yes, even the little stuff. The door self-locks, so don't wedge it. To get in, punch in the code below.

staff pass of hagug-taguf = bdg-HJ-9

Bulk edits in the Vexbridge admin table are gated behind the ops.bulk flag. Before release, confirm the flag is off in production and that the dry-run preview renders correctly for batches over 500 rows. Edits are applied in chunks of 100 with a two-second backoff; if a chunk fails, the whole batch rolls back. The release manager should verify rollback logging in the Quillhaven staging tenant before signing off. The token for the verified staging build is included below.

pipeline stamp: htk4_66df